Population & Demographics

The following information lists the population statistics and breakdown for the 46235 zip code. The total population is 33715, of which, 15873 are male and 17842 are female. With a total area of 24.931 square miles, the population density is 1326.2 people per square mile. The median age of the population is 29.2 years old. Income & Economic Characteristics

The median inflation-adjusted family income in the 46235 zip code is $57050. This is -35.09% less than the national average. This income places 20.3% of the population below the poverty line. The average retirement income for individuals in this zip code (for those that have it) is $14893. Education

In the 46235 zip code, 84.2% of individuals over 25 years old have a high school degree or higher, and 15.4% have a bachelors degree or higher. Occupation and Work Characteristics

In the 46235 zip, there are an estimated 17112 people in the labor force, of which, 16045 are employed, and 1067 are unemployed. There are a total of 0 people in the armed forces. The average commute time for this zip code is 28 minutes. Of the total people that work, 754 worked from home and 15695 commuted. The average number of hours worked is 37.4. Housing

The median home value for the 46235 zip code is 133000. There is an estimated  12194 number of occupied housing units, the median gross rent in is $786 per month, and the average monthly housing costs are estimated to be $884.
